How to treat split ends

With winter knocking on the door, the issue of split ends has never been worse. The splitting or fraying of hair shafts, medically called trichoptilosis, the condition is caused by chemical, mechanical or thermal stress to the hair that eats away at the outer layer of the haircuticle and leaves the hair frayed. The best way to get rid of split ends is to trim your hair as they can break off or split up the rest of your hair otherwise, however, if you don’t want to cut down on the length of your hair, the best way is to use natural remedies that can help control the damage non-invasively.

Hot oil deep conditioner

Deep conditioning the hair with hot oils can restore moisture that can help control split ends.

Heat some olive oil/Almond oil/Coconut oil/castor oil or any custom blend in a microwave for 20 seconds. Massage into hair and scalp. Leave in for 45 minutes and shampoo the hair. Repeat at least once weekly.

Avocado

Avocados can be an excellent deep conditioning agent to get the luscious locks you have always wanted. Loaded with proteins, folic acid, essential fatty acids, vitamin A, D and E and magnesium to nourish the hair and boost hair growth. It can help to soften the hair and reduce the split ends.

Puree a ripe avocado and mix in 2 tbsp. olive oil and coconut oil to get a creamy consistency. Apply generously on the hair, avoiding the roots, leave on for 30mins, rinse off and shampoo. Repeat weekly for best results.

Mayonnaise

Mayonnaise, surprisingly can help restore damaged hair. It can help nourish your hair, prevent split ends and provides a soft and shiny look.

Towel dry wet hair, and massage ½ cup of mayonnaise into your hair. Leave it in for 15-20 mins, rinse out and shampoo your hair, repeating weekly or biweekly. Mayonnaise can leave the hair smelly, you can counter the problem by mixing in a few drops of your favorite essential oil with the mayonnaise before using the mix.

Bananas

With its high content of natural oils, zinc, potassium, iron and vitamins, it can help to restore damaged hair and control breakage. It can help to soften and moisturize the hair, repair it and boost manageability.

Mix a ripe banana, 2 tbsp plain yogurt, a few drops of rose water and lemon juice in a blender, apply in your hair, leave in for an hour and wash off.

Papaya

With proteins, papaya can help nourish the hair and reduce split ends, adding body to the hair, removing buildup and restoring the natural softness and shine of the hair.

Blend papaya and yogurt, apply into hair, leave in for 30 mins, rinse out and shampoo.

Honey

Honey can attract moisture and provide nutrients to the hair and can help to naturally condition and moisturize the hair to make it soft and shiny.

Mix 2 tbsp honey in 4 cups warm water, shampoo the hair and use the mix as a rinse, leave on for a few minutes and rinse off.
